Emerald Green Tree Boa

Corallus Caninus

Conservation Status: Least Concern
Average Lifespan: 15 Years
Length: 4-6′
Weight: 2-4lbs
Habitat: Tropical Rainforest
Number of Offspring: 20 Snakelets
Gestation Period: 6-7 Months

– The tail of this boa is prehensile, allowing them to grasp and hold objects. They are so strong they can grip with their necks
-These boas and green tree pythons are the only snakes that sit in trees coiled up in the same manner, though they are not closely related.
– Baby snakes are born bright yellow, red, or orange, their color gradually changing to green by when they are about four months old.
